Need 1.5 million dollars? No problem, Esurance has got you covered.

The insurance company could have bought commercial time during the Super Bowl, but they decided to buy the very first commercial after the big game, and they are passing the savings on to Twitter. Seriously. 

Esurance spokesman (and general dreamboat) John Krasinski announced the Twitter sweepstakes (see video above), saying that since the company saved 30 percent by running an ad after the Super Bowl and not during it, all that money is going to a lucky Twitter user. So how do you win?

Just head to Twitter and tweet something, anything, with the hashtag #EsuranceSave30 any time between 4 p.m. and 4 a.m. (EST) to enter. It doesn't matter what your tweet says, as long as it has the hashtag. And every tweet counts as a separate submission, so feel free to go nuts.

This is the largest sum of money ever given away on social media. The winner will be announced on Wednesday on Jimmy Kimmel Live.
